Elle Photography Competition Final Round




The long awaited blog post is finally here. Photographer Freddie Child-Villiers recently entered his final round pictures into the Elle Competition. I was the stylist. Our shoot was set in a Houtbay township under the theme Ubami Basekasi. Ubomi meaning Soul and Basekasi which is Township. The pictures follow a typical day in the life of a girl living in the township. As she goes along her day, she still managers to stay stylish and glamorous.
